Need a gluten free, dairy free, and primal side dish? Thanksgiving Spinach Salad could be a spectacular recipe to try. This recipe serves 4. One portion of this dish contains roughly 2g of protein, 1g of fat, and a total of 123 calories. A mixture of onion, chili powder, mcintosh apple, and a handful of other ingredients are all it takes to make this recipe so yummy. From preparation to the plate, this recipe takes approximately 30 minutes. It will be a hit at your Thanksgiving event.
